APPLICATION SUPPORT ENGINEER UK jobs in DUNBAR EAST LOTHIAN, United Kingdom

everything we do. Your application Should you require any adjustments to support you in your application, please do not hesitate...Due to continued growth the position of Planning Engineer has become available to join our successful team based in...

Costain